1 It looks like all links in websites are absolute paths, this has some limitations:
3 * If connecting to website via https://... all links will take you back to http://
4 * Makes it harder to mirror website via HTML version, as all links have to be updated.
6 It would be good if relative paths could be used instead, so the transport method isn't changed unless specifically requested.
